Devotees who keep the child form of Lord Krishna, known as Laddu Gopal, cherish Him just like a member of their own family. In the same way that a Chathi celebration is held six days after a baby is born in a household, the Chathi ritual for Kanha is observed six days after Janmashtami. Since the auspicious festival of Krishna Janmashtami was celebrated on September 4, 2026, many devotees have been wondering about the exact date to observe Laddu Gopal Chathi.

 

## When Is Krishna Chathi 2026?

According to astrological traditions in Hinduism, the Chathi ritual is traditionally marked exactly six days after a child's birth. Since Janmashtami fell on September 4, the Chathi for baby Krishna will be observed on September 9, 2026. Just as a newborn is dressed in new clothes during this traditional milestone, Laddu Gopal is adorned in fresh attire and beautifully decorated for the occasion.

 

## What Prasad To Offer On Krishna Chathi

On the day of Krishna Chathi, devotees should definitely offer kadi and rice as prasad to Kanha. In addition to this, offer butter and sugar candy, panchamrit, fresh fruits, sacred basil leaves, pedas, kacha kheer, malpuas, and other pure vegetarian items. Strictly avoid the use of garlic and onions in any preparations made for Laddu Gopal.

 

## Krishna Chathi Worship Rituals

- Wake up early in the morning on the day of Chathi, take a bath, and wear clean clothes.

- Clean your home temple or worship area thoroughly and purify it by sprinkling sacred Gangajal.

- Place a yellow cloth on a wooden platform and respectfully enthrone Laddu Gopal on it.

- Bathe baby Krishna with milk and water, or perform an abhishek using panchamrit.

- Dress Kanha in bright yellow garments and apply a small dot of traditional kohl as a protective mark, ideally homemade.

- Adorn Laddu Gopal with a crown, peacock feather, flute, and lovely ornaments, applying a sandalwood tilak to His forehead.

- Light incense and a lamp in front of Lord Krishna and offer fresh flowers.

- Perform the aarti for Kanha and chant devotional mantras.

- Offer the prepared spread of kadi-chawal, sweets, fruits, panchamrit, and kheer.

- Always place a leaf of sacred basil in the offerings, as the worship is considered incomplete without it.

- Sing celebratory songs and bhajans, and gently swing Laddu Gopal in His cradle with love.

 

## Important Rules For Krishna Chathi Puja

- Do not use garlic or onion anywhere in the kitchen on the day of Chathi.

- Always include sacred basil leaves in the prasad offered to Kanha.

- Offering kadi and rice is considered mandatory for Laddu Gopal on this day.

- Offer yellow flowers and traditional sweets to the deity.

- Engage in singing congratulatory folk songs and devotional kirtans to mark the celebration.
